NFL Wives & Girlfriends Who Shut Down Haters in Epic Fashion

NFL players rely on their linemen to protect them on the field. Off of it, it’s their wives and girlfriends who have stepped up to clap back when fans have gotten out of line. That includes some of the most famous WAGs in the league today. Kylie Kelce, wife of former Philadelphia Eagles center Jason Kelce, often speaks about the community that NFL significant others have built around the league — from the stars to the practice players.

“We really found that the best way to do it was just be direct and say, ‘Hey if you need anything, we’re here year-round,” she said in a December episode of her “Not Gonna Lie” podcast. “If there’s any way I can be of assistance or [anything] you need advice about or even if it’s just a restaurant recommendation, let me know.’” NFL wives and girlfriends are tasked with defending each other, themselves and the players in an era where social media gives fans easy access to air their grievances.

Simone Biles & Jonathan Owens: A Gymnast’s Gold-Medal Clapback

3. Simone’s Fierce Twitter Comeback

Simone Biles, the GOAT of gymnastics, is also a GOAT at defending her husband, NFL safety Jonathan Owens. When critics mocked Owens’ playing ability, Biles wasted no time defending him. She responded on Twitter, saying, “People love to speak on things they know nothing about. Keep scrolling.”

4. Addressing Relationship Criticism

Some trolls suggested Biles was “settling” by marrying Owens. She fired back with a classy yet firm response, reminding people that she married for love, not public approval.

Brittany Mahomes & Patrick Mahomes: The Ultimate Ride-or-Die

7. Brittany’s Clapbacks at Chiefs Critics

Brittany Mahomes, wife of Chiefs quarterback Patrick Mahomes, has never been afraid to call out unfair criticism. She has defended her husband against everything from officiating complaints to personal attacks.

8. Shutting Down the “Gold Digger” Talk

Some trolls accused Brittany of being with Mahomes for his success. She quickly pointed out that they’ve been together since high school, long before his rise to NFL stardom.
